Problem 1:

A plane stress element is subjected to stress components

σx = 50 MPa, σy = -10 MPa, and "τxy = 40 MPa.

1) Draw the Mohr's circle for this stress state.

2) Deterrnine the principal stresses and the angle of the principal direction to the x-axis.

3) Determine the maximum shear stress.
